About The Position

The HR Operations Specialist administers payroll, benefits, compensation and HR compliance for the company. This role also provides people data reporting and analysis as needed for government agency filings, EEO review, benefits administration, and compensation administration. This position serves as the systems administrator for people platforms and systems.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ain and manage as a sysadmin the HRIS and other people systems/platforms to include performance management, compensation, benefits, and HR’s SharePoint presence & content
  • Perform payroll administration for all team members, interact with payroll vendor and company Accounting team, provide needed reporting and analysis as required
  • Perform employee benefits administration to include open enrollment, benefits reporting & analysis, benefit vendor invoice management review & approval, supporting PDC Director in benefits vendor interactions and communications
  • Perform compensation administration for all roles to include pay banding, incentive plan design and maintenance, pay equity analysis, and comp systems administration
  • Prepare, provide and perform HR state and government filings and ensure deadlines are met (EEO-1, state filings, benefits filings, etc)
  • Assist with leaves management processes as needed
  • Provide support with ATS administration and any other recruiting systems as needed
  • Collaborate with the Director of People, Development, & Culture on HR initiatives and projects as needed
  • Ensure HR data integrity and confidentiality in all processes
